...GALE WARNING NOW IN EFFECT UNTIL 1 AM PST TUESDAY...
...SMALL CRAFT ADVISORY IN EFFECT FROM 1 AM TO 7 PM PST TUESDAY...

* WHAT...For the Gale Warning, west winds 25 to 35 kt gusting to
  40 kt. For the Small Craft Advisory, seas 8 to 10 ft.

* WHERE...West Entrance U. S. Waters Strait Of Juan De Fuca.

* WHEN...For the Gale Warning, until 1 AM PST Tuesday. For the
  Small Craft Advisory, from 1 AM to 7 PM PST Tuesday.

* IMPACTS...Strong winds will cause hazardous seas which could
  capsize or damage vessels and reduce visibility.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

A Gale Warning means winds of 34 to 47 knots are imminent or
occurring. Operating a vessel in gale conditions requires
experience and properly equipped vessels. It is highly
recommended that mariners without the proper experience seek safe
harbor prior to the onset of gale conditions.

...SMALL CRAFT ADVISORY NOW IN EFFECT UNTIL 7 PM PST TUESDAY...

* WHAT...Rough bar conditions with seas 10 to 14 ft through
  tonight, decreasing to 9 to 12 ft Tuesday.

* WHERE...Grays Harbor Bar.

* WHEN...Until 7 PM PST Tuesday.

* IMPACTS...Conditions will be hazardous to small craft
  especially when navigating in or near harbor entrances.

*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...A maximum ebb will occur around 700 PM
  Monday, and 745 AM Tuesday. The Monday evening ebb will be
  strong.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

A Small Craft Advisory for rough bar means that wave conditions
are expected to be hazardous to small craft in or near harbor
entrances.
